Right guys, I'll explain the situation a little clearer.

The bought a Clio172, does have a alright spec :

-ITG air filter
-Pro alloy radiator and ininter cooler
-NGK iridium spec r plugs
-Janspeed decat
-2.5" custom straight through stainless exhaust
-Kevlar clutch
-ktec supercharger kit with c90-34 supercharger
-rs tuning remap
-225 injectors

The supercharger is bust, previous owned killed it. Anyhow, I've removed it as it was making a right racket and refitted the aircon unit because of the belt etc.. The car is now running without the supercharger and running like s**t (I have only driven it to and from the mot test) its bogging low in the revs and high up in the revs, I'm assuming it's overfueling because of the MAP and fueling is set up for the supercharger.

I'm trying to understand my options, replacing the supercharger is the easiest and the route I will eventually go down when I get the money up together, but if possible would like to drive it untill i save the cash for a new charger, a new charger is £1500. Would it run okay if I just replaced the injectors back to standard? Or will I need to remap it again to suit the 'missing' supercharger?

I don't like the idea of getting it mapped again and losing the map RS TUNING put on, I would rather use the money it would cost to get it mapped by them to put towards the charger and not use the car at all. I guess I'm hoping I can just swap injectors temporarily to allow me drive the car till I've saved for a new supercharger.

Without a new Map the car will run like s**t regardless of the injectors fitted, leave it alone until you get a new charger, or get a new map IMO.
